Documentation
Similar to Time but has no units and can be negative.
timeDiff :: forall (unit :: Rat). KnownDivRat Second unit => Timestamp -> Timestamp -> (Ordering, Time unit) Source #
Returns the result of comparison of two Timestamps and
the Time of that difference of given time unit.
>>>timeDiff @Second (Timestamp 4) (Timestamp 2)(GT,2s)
>>>timeDiff @Minute (Timestamp 4) (Timestamp 2)(GT,1/30m)
>>>timeDiff @Second (Timestamp 2) (Timestamp 4)(LT,2s)
>>>timeDiff @Minute (Timestamp 2) (Timestamp 4)(LT,1/30m)

Other operators
(+:+) :: forall (unitResult :: Rat) (unitLeft :: Rat). KnownDivRat unitLeft unitResult => Time unitLeft -> Time unitResult -> Time unitResult infixl 6 Source #
Sums times of different units.
>>>minute 1 +:+ sec 161s
(-:-) :: forall (unitResult :: Rat) (unitLeft :: Rat). KnownDivRat unitLeft unitResult => Time unitLeft -> Time unitResult -> Time unitResult infixl 6 Source #
Substracts time amounts of different units. When the minuend is smaller
than the subtrahend, this function will throw Underflow :: ArithException.
>>>minute 1 -:- sec 159s
(-%-) :: forall (unitResult :: Rat) (unitLeft :: Rat). KnownDivRat unitLeft unitResult => Time unitLeft -> Time unitResult -> (Ordering, Time unitResult) infix 6 Source #
Compute the difference between two amounts of time. The result is returned
in two components: the ordering (which input is larger) and the numeric
difference (how much larger). Unlike -:-, does not throw ArithException.
>>>sec 5 -%- sec 3(GT,2s)
>>>sec 5 -%- sec 6(LT,1s)
